About AVOD.IS
A.V.O.D. Kurutulmus Gida ve Tarim Ürünleri Sanayi Ticaret A.S., founded in 2003 and headquartered in Izmir, Turkey, specializes in producing and selling dried vegetables and vegetable-based convenience foods under the Farmer’s Choice brand. Its products include:
-
Sun-dried and oven semi-dried tomatoes.
-
Sauces, bruschettas, fermented vegetables, and grilled products.
The company serves hotels, restaurants, catering industries, and retail chains, exporting to various markets globally.
